Summer Hills

Summer Hills is a residential community located in Lexington, Davidson County, North Carolina. The subdivision sits within easy reach of US-64 and NC-8, giving residents practical access to downtown Lexington and connections toward the broader Triad metro. Buyers exploring homes for sale in Summer Hills will find a community that fits well within the established residential landscape of the Lexington area. Interstate 85 is accessible within a short drive, making commutes toward Salisbury, High Point, or Greensboro manageable for working households.

Living in the Lexington Area

Lexington, NC serves as the county seat of Davidson County and sits roughly 20 miles southwest of High Point along the US-29/70 corridor. The city carries a working-town character built around manufacturing, healthcare through Wake Forest Baptist Health facilities in the region, and local retail centered on Main Street and the surrounding commercial corridors. Residents have access to Finch Farm Road amenities, the Lexington Memorial Hospital campus, and the annual Barbecue Festival that draws visitors from across the state. US-64 and NC-8 provide the primary road network connecting Lexington, NC to neighboring communities and employment centers.

Homes in Summer Hills are assigned to Brier Creek Elementary School, E Lawson Brown Middle School, East Davidson High School. Verify assignments with the district before you buy.
